Output 7c34d86eb76c2e64000831fed617c3dbbdf7d6dac35a47e394897d388583b34e:0

value
52000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 254173463901e4a199a2ab72c400f654cb0ed8f9 OP_EQUAL
address
3561LCyrEEaZwwPXJseBTBwrvijKgkXBQa
transaction
7c34d86eb76c2e64000831fed617c3dbbdf7d6dac35a47e394897d388583b34e
spent
true